9 Ways to Make Your Kids Love Learning

Kids are naturally curious. They have a tendency to ask right away when they notice something new or unusual. However, this does not always translate to an interest in learning. The failure to make this a love for education can be a product of several factors like an unhealthy environment and a lack of guidance.

Parents have an important role in planting the seeds of interest in learning for kids. This precocious characteristic of children must be cultivated if the parents want their children to be responsible citizens in the future.

Here are nine ways parents can encourage kids to be more interested in learning:

  1. Always Encourage, Do Not Criticize

Kids can be very sensitive to criticism. Be warm and friendly when you talk about the education of your kids. If you still think criticism will help them be more active in education, be constructive. Make sure you don’t over-criticize. 

  1. Use Positive Language

The language that is being used around the child may seem trivial but it plays a big role. Always go positive so that the child will be motivated more instead of dwelling on what went wrong.

  1. Do Not Be Dismissive

If the child is asking questions that may be difficult to explain, do not dismiss the question right away. Try to explain it in a way that they will understand. They will soon give up asking if they do not think it is interesting enough.

  1. Urge Critical Thoughts

Asking questions lays the foundation of a critical mind. If they are asking too many questions, be patient enough as this is totally normal. Instead, lead them on to ask more questions that they themselves can find the answer.

  1. Surround Them With Good Role Models

The existence of a role model helps children imagine what they want to be. In some cases, this can be a parent. If you want them to love learning, you should also show that you also love it. Show examples of some of the people around.  

  1. Make Right Use Of Technology

A lot of experts and parents would caution you about introducing your children to technology. Technology is already a big part of our lives so we may as well use it to make learning tactics more varied for your children. There are interesting YouTube videos that can teach kids basic concepts of any subject.   1. Give Out Rewards For Milestones

Rewards will help children be motivated more in their quest for learning. These rewards do not have to be treats. They can come in the form of simple things. For example, you can make a deal with your children that if they are able to finish a book, you will be reading out a story to them for bedtime.

  1. Integrate Playing With Learning

Who says you cannot play while learning? It really is a matter of designing activities that will be able to quench their thirst for knowledge while being able to give them the fun they also want. Learning can be fun and the kids must know this.

  1. Do Not Be Too Ambitious In Your Expectations

As parents, we have to realize that there should be no standard as to how fast your children will love learning. Let them learn at their own pace. You should also be able to communicate this well to them so that the child will not be pressured to do things just to please a parent.

Conclusion

At an early age of a child, parents should already motivate their children to appreciate the beauty of learning new things. This, however, will not come easily so parents must be patient but firm in encouraging their children to take a more positive response to learning.
